12.Button «ON/OFF» (Power). Using this button, you may turn the conditioner
on or off.
13.Buttons «TEMP» (increase/decrease). Using this button, you may set needed
air temperature indoors.
14.Button «FAN». Using this button, you may select rotation speed of the
indoor unit fan: «Auto», «High», «Middle», «Low».
In Auto mode the fan speed will change automatically. In dry mode the fan
speed will remain unchanged Low .

15.Button «SWING». Using this button, you may regulate position of air-
outlet blinds and forward treated air up and down.
16.Button «TIMER». Pressing this button, you may set the time for turning the
conditioner on and off (set the time by pressing TEMP" buttons up and
down). If the conditioner is off, you may set the time for automatic turning
on in a set time interval. And vice versa, if the conditioner is on, you may set
the time for automatic turning off. Before activation of the Timer function
you may specify the needed settings.
17.Button «SUPPER». Using this button, you may turn the turbo mode on and
off. In this mode the conditioner shows the maximum cooling (in cool mode)
or heating (in heat mode) capacity.
18.Button «ECO» (Economic). Using this button, you may turn the economic
mode on and off. In this mode temperature will increase (in cool mode) or
decrease (in heat mode) slightly by 2° from the specified one.
19.Button «SLEEP» (Night Care). Using this button, you may turn the sleep
mode on and off. In this mode, if working for cooling, the conditioner will
increase temperature by 1 ° from the specified one within two hours. If
working for heating, the conditioner will decrease temperature by 1 ° from
the specified one within two hours. After 10 hours of operation the
conditioner will turn off automatically.
20.Button for selection of operating mode «MODE». Using this button, you
may select a needed operating mode: AUTO, COOL, DRY, HEAT, FAN.

Indication of the control board display shall correspond to selected modes.

Work with remote control board
Mounting and replacement of batteries: mount two LR03 alkaline batteries,
according to polarity indicated on the remote control board.
In order to avoid malfunction of the remote control board do not insert used
batteries or batteries of various types.
If the conditioner is not used for a long time, remove batteries from the
board or else electrolyte may leak and damage the board.
In normal operation of the conditioner average service life of batteries will be
about a half-year.
Replace batteries, if command receiving is not confirmed with an audio
signal, or if the display does not show a sign of command transfer. When
generating commands from the remote control board, point an IR-radiator at
a remote-control signal receiver situated on the indoor unit. Hold the remote
control board at the distance of no more than 8 m from the indoor unit. The
remote control board will not work, if there are any curtains, doors or other
things between it and the indoor unit. Protect the board from water and
exposure to direct sunlight and heat sources.
